The WaterStep Teen Board is a group of highly motivated high school students dedicated to supporting WaterStep’s mission of providing safe water solutions to communities in need around the world. Through leadership, service, and advocacy, Teen Board members engage in fundraising events, community outreach, and educational activities to raise awareness about the global water crisis. The board also offers students an opportunity to develop leadership skills, collaborate with peers, and make a meaningful impact both locally and globally.
As part of WaterStep’s global campaign, The Beautiful Game vs. The Greatest Crisis, the WaterStep Teen Board is proud to present the inaugural Steps for Safe Water 5K. This event aims to raise awareness and funds to combat the global safe water crisis. The 5K invites participants to run or walk a distance of 5 kilometers, symbolizing the average daily journey many people in the Global South make to collect water. By organizing this event, the Teen Board joins WaterStep’s larger initiative to harness the passion and global reach of the soccer community – including clubs, players, fans, and sponsors – in the fight to bring safe water to those in need.
